Pros: It does what it's meant for, at a very cheap price.Easy to disassemble.Easy to use.The green led brightness depends on the light the panel gets, so you'll easily understand when the panel is charging and when it is not.
Cons: Well, actually I've found many cons. First of all, it takes a very very long time to recharge if not hit by direct sunlight. I left it at daylight for more than a week to have it charged enough to bring my cellphone from 66% to 100%. This also makes me unconfident with the battery true capacity. Second, the connector is not a standard mini-USB. This means that if the supplied cable gets damaged or lost, you'll need to disasseble and sold yourself the connector you want. Third, the lights turn on as soon as you connect the cable, even if no load is connected. This is a useless battery consumption. Finally, the construction is poor and the leds can be confusing (the green led lights when the panel is hit by sunlight, while the red one lights when the battery is in use or is charging via USB).
Other Thoughts: Forget to leave it outside home to better expose to direct sunlight. If it rains, the panel internal circuits will surely get wet. Should you desire to leave it outside home, you'll have to make it somehow water-resistant.
Bottomline: Writing about defects is always easier than writing about virtues. This cheap panel does what it's meant for so it is not a bad product. My defect listing has purpose to let you understand what you must NOT expect from this object, since the description ad Deal Extreme matches perfectly what the object is meant to.

Pros: it's very light and compact. thinner than a deck of cards, about as big around as a standard postcard. battery capacity on a unit of this size isn't extraordinary but was good enough to maintain usage of my cell phone away from a charger. you can either charge it via sunlight or by the included usb cable.
Cons: the green light (which comes on to show full charge when plugged in) stays on when charging in sunlight, so know way of knowing when it's fully charged up by light.
Bottomline: handy for keeping your small devices running if you got some sunshine around or a laptop or USB adaptor handy
